George Barton Chucker
George Barton Chucker is a district court judge for the 14th Judicial District in Virginia.[1] He was elected to the court by the Virginia General Assembly for a six-year term, which commenced on July 1, 2013.[2]
Education
Chucker received his undergraduate degree from the University of Richmond and his J.D. from St. Mary's University of San Antonio School of Law.[3]
Career
Before his election to the court, Chucker worked as an attorney in private practice, specializing in traffic law and drunk driving defense.[4]
